Back in June, my good friend John finished up his stint as a Peace Corps Volunteer in East Java, Indonesia. I had visited John in December 2012, and he returned the favor by coming through Kazakhstan on his way home. He was so committed he spent a week in Kuala Lumpur again getting his Kazakhstan tourism visa, which knocked my socks off considering I never thought anyone would actually visit me here.

The week he came was a busy time for me because I was teaching two intensive courses during the summer semester, but we were able to escape the city for a long weekend out at Kolsai Lakes with some of my awesome friends here. The second night we camped on the shores of the second lake, and it was the night of the “Super Moon,” which meant we had some fun and animal spirits were high. We did not make it up to Lake 3, but the natural alpine lakes we saw at one and two were fantastic. This is a great spot to visit if you can stand the rough dirt road for 4+ hours to get there.
